46' Cal 2-46 '74 "Ohana"
The Cal Cruising 2-46s, designed by Wm Lapworth offer excellent sailing performance. The interior layout features two staterooms, two heads, two showers, large deckhouse salon with up galley, a more comfortable cockpit than most 50-footers, a large engine room, 260 gallons of fuel and 100 gallons of water. This particular one is equipped with an 85 hp Perkins diesel, new windows and all new wiring. This is a very clean boat owned by an experienced yachtsman.

The Biggest Pros and Cons
The 1974 CAL 2-46 offers a range of advantages and some considerations to keep in mind:
Pros
Spacious Interior: Designed with comfortable accommodations, the CAL 2-46 provides ample living space for extended cruising.
Solid Construction: Built with quality materials typical of the era, offering durability and a sturdy feel on the water.
Good Sailing Performance: With a well-balanced hull and rigging, it delivers reliable handling and stability in various conditions.
Classic Design: Its timeless aesthetics appeal to enthusiasts of traditional sailboats.
Versatile Layout: The interior layout is functional for both family cruising and longer voyages.
Cons
Older Systems: Being a 1974 model, some onboard systems may require upgrading or maintenance to meet modern standards.
Potential for Wear: Depending on care and storage, components such as rigging, sails, and fittings might need replacement.
Limited Modern Amenities: Lacks some of the contemporary conveniences found on newer sailboats, which may affect comfort or ease of use.
Weight: Heavier than some modern designs, potentially impacting speed and agility under sail.
